         But speaking of 'comfortable' rounds, Roger Federer, today, is playing a fresh faced, 21 year old, slender, 5-foot-11, young man, whose voice is barely a whisper. He's 109th ranked David Goffin. The press have dubbed him a "lucky loser" because he was beaten in qualifying for Roland Garros, but he snuck into the field due to someone's withdrawal. (France's Gael Monfils pulled out with a knee injury.) Now he's reached the fourth round at a Grand Slam tournament...and he's playing Roger Federer!!
             Goffin is an unabashed fan of Federer. He displayed posters of 16-time Grand Slam champion, Federer, in his bedroom as a child. He said in an interview: "Since I was little, I've watched Roger play on TV. To me, he plays almost perfect tennis. His technique is perfect. I also like him at the human level. He's a very good person on and off the court."
